Gräfelfing – film talk with pastor – district of Munich

The Gauting “film pastor” Eckart Bruchner picks up the thread again after a long pandemic break and starts the Gräfelfingen film talks, which are popular with the public, on Wednesday, October 5th. The first feature film that the audience will discuss with the experienced cineast Bruchner after the credits roll is “Mittagsstunden” by Lars Jessen, based on the novel of the same name by Dörte Hansen. Charly Hübner can be seen in the leading role. The Gräfelfingen film talks in Filmeck Gräfelfing – the cinema in the community center, Bahnhofstraße 1 – are now taking place monthly again. The performance begins at 7:30 p.m.
